Introduction

Most specialty contractors do not run one business. They run two. There is a construction division bidding new builds, tracking committed costs against estimates, and billing on progress draws. Then there is a service division dispatching technicians, managing maintenance agreements, and invoicing work orders the same week the work happens.

These two divisions share crews, customers, inventory, and a bank account. However, in most contracting businesses they do not share software. The construction side runs project management and job costing in one tool. Meanwhile, the service side runs dispatch and work orders in another. Accounting sits in a third, usually QuickBooks or a legacy package, stitching the two together with journal entries at month end.

A unified model eliminates the stitching. One customer record. One item and inventory file. One payroll run covering both project crews and service technicians. One ledger that shows, at any moment, how the construction division and the service division are each performing, and what the business looks like as a whole.

The Problem: One Business, Two Sets of Books

When construction and service run on separate systems, the same data gets entered twice, the two sets of books drift apart, and no one sees a complete P&L until well after month end. The failures show up in predictable places.

🚩 Double entry and the errors that follow

A technician’s timesheet gets keyed into the service platform, then keyed again into payroll. A purchase order raised for a service call gets re-entered into accounting. Every duplicate entry is a chance for a keystroke error, and consequently the two systems never quite agree.

🚩 No unified P&L

The construction system knows project margins. The service system knows work order revenue. Neither knows the whole business. As a result, the owner asking a simple question, “did we make money last month,” waits for a controller to export both systems into a spreadsheet and reconcile the differences by hand.

🚩 Costs booked to the wrong division

When a service technician spends an afternoon helping a project crew, where do those hours land? In a two-system world, the answer is usually wherever is easiest, which quietly distorts both divisions’ margins. Over a year, that distortion adds up to decisions made on numbers that were never right.

🚩 Month end is reconciliation week

Controllers at contractors running split systems routinely describe closing the books as a multi-day exercise in matching one system’s exports against the other’s. That is time spent proving the numbers instead of acting on them.

Individually, each of these is an annoyance. Together, they are the reason the answer to “did we make money last month” is often “ask us in three weeks.”

What A Unified System Actually Looks Like

In the ideal state, project job costing and service work order management share one database and one ledger. A cost posts once, to a job or a work order, and immediately updates payroll, inventory, billing, and the divisional P&L. Nothing is re-keyed, and nothing waits for month end to become visible.

This is the key takeaway of this guide: plenty of vendors claim “integration” that is really two products connected by a sync. The test is not whether the systems can pass data to each other. The test is whether they are the same system. Here is what that looks like in practice.

✅ Labour

A crew works a project on Monday and the same electrician runs service calls on Tuesday. In a unified system, both days flow through one payroll, one set of union or non-union rules, and one certified payroll process where required. Monday’s hours cost to the job’s labour cost codes. Tuesday’s hours cost to individual work orders. Nothing is keyed twice, and both divisions’ labour costs are current when payroll posts.

✅ Materials and inventory

One inventory serves both divisions. Material pulled from the warehouse for a project relieves the same inventory that a service technician draws from a truck stock. Purchase orders, whether raised against a job or a work order, commit costs the moment they are issued rather than when the invoice arrives, which is the difference between seeing an overrun coming and reading about it after the fact.

✅ Billing, both ways

Construction work bills on progress draws, AIA-style applications, holdbacks or retainage, and change orders. Service work bills flat rate or time and materials, often the same week, plus recurring maintenance agreement invoicing on a schedule. A unified system handles both billing models natively because both post to the same receivables ledger.

✅ Cost tracking across divisions

Every transaction gets a home at the point of entry: a job and cost code for construction work, a work order for service work. Construction costs break down by job, phase, and cost code, so a controller can see labour versus estimate on a specific phase of a specific project. Service costs break down by work order, customer, and agreement, so the same controller can see whether a maintenance contract is making money over its life, not just on a single visit.

✅ Shared resources

Technicians who float between divisions, warehouse stock that serves both, fleet vehicles, small tools, and the office itself all need consistent allocation rules. In a unified system, those rules are set once and applied automatically at posting.

✅ One version of the truth

With one ledger, work in progress reporting for the construction side and agreement profitability for the service side draw from the same live data, which means the bank, the bonding company, and the owner are all looking at the same numbers, any day of the month.

Frequently asked questions

What is a unified construction and service ERP?

A unified construction and service ERP is a single software system that manages construction project accounting, including job costing, progress billing, and WIP reporting, alongside service operations, including dispatch, work orders, and maintenance agreements, on one shared database and general ledger. Because both divisions post to the same books, the business gets one P&L without reconciliation between systems.

Can all construction software handle service dispatch and work orders?

Most construction software cannot. Project management platforms are built around jobs, phases, and documents, not around a dispatch board, technician scheduling, or work order invoicing. A contractor with a genuine service division needs either a separate field service platform connected by integration, or a unified construction and service ERP where dispatch and work orders are native to the same system as job costing.

Do contractors need separate software for service work and project work?

Not necessarily. Contractors that run only projects, or only service, can be well served by a category specialist. However, contractors running both divisions face a choice: connect a project platform, a service platform, and an accounting package with syncs and accept the reconciliation overhead, or run both divisions in one unified system with a single ledger.

The larger the company grows, the more the single-system model provides returns by reducing reconciliation.

How does a maintenance agreement affect job costing?

Maintenance agreements are recurring service contracts, and their profitability only becomes visible when every visit, part, and labour hour is costed against the agreement over its full term. In a unified system, agreement costs and billings accumulate on the same ledger as project costs, so a contractor can compare agreement margins to project margins directly and price renewals on real numbers rather than gut feel.
